Our client, The Chartered
Institute of Stockbrokers (CIS), is primarily responsible for determining the
standards of knowledge and skills to be attained by persons seeking to become
chartered members. It also aimed to promote and protect the interest of the
securities and investment profession in Nigeria by upholding its members to the
highest standards of service and integrity.

HEAD, RESEARCH AND
TECHNICAL (REF: HRT-CIS)
The Head of Research and
Technical is responsible for developing and implementing the institute’s
overall research strategy and collaboration with stakeholders including
tertiary institutions and independent local and international researchers. He/she
will also drive the process of generating new evidence-based research insights
to support the advancement of best practices in the Nigerian securities and investment
industry.
Other Primary
Responsibilities will include the following:
·
Publication of journal, articles, reports and
policy recommendations
·
Tracking developments/innovations in market
structures/financial products and regulatory developments locally and globally.
·
Establishing and maintaining a world class
physical and electronics library and other electronic platforms for
collaboration and dissemination of information.
·
Identifying opportunities to commercialize the
institute’s research capabilities and engaging in advisory work for corporate
members.
MINIMUM
REQUIREMENTS:
·
Master’s degree in Finance, Economics or related
course. Higher postgraduate qualification would be an added advantage
·
Track record of delivering high quality research
and practical policy advisory
·
Strong relationships in the research community
locally and internationally
·
In-depth working knowledge of the Nigerian
economy in general and the Financial markets in particular
·
Strong team player with results oriented mindset
·
Excellent oral, written and inter-personal
communications skills.
·
Outstanding research and analytical skills with
the ability to thinking strategically and effectively engage with C-Level executives
and regulators
·
Extensive knowledge and hands-on experience in
using relevant technology solution to drive research
·
Minimum of 10 years relevant professional
experience at a senior level
HEAD, EDUCATION AND
TRAINING (REF: HET-CIS)
The Head of Education and
Training is primarily responsible for development and continuous upgrading relevant
Standards, Curriculum, Training and Assessment Guides for persons seeking to
become chartered members. He/she will handle all matters relating to education,
training, assessing and examining student members as well as also managing the
framework and processes for the institute’s Continuous Professional development
Other Primary
Responsibilities will include the following:
·
Building and implementing a world class
e-learning and examination framework for the institute
·
Significantly increasing the number and variety
of educational programs run by the institute
·
Implementing novel strategies to significantly
increase the number of individuals undertaking the institute’s educational
programs
·
Maintaining strategic relationships with
relevant local and international educational institutions
·
Tracking developments in the global securities
industry and ensuring members are educated on new trends and insights
·
Identifying opportunities to commercialize the
institute’s training capabilities
MINIMUM
REQUIREMENTS:
·
Master’s degree in Finance, Economics or related
course. Higher postgraduate qualification in Education would be an added
advantage
·
Minimum of 10 years relevant professional
experience at a senior level in a similar role
·
In-depth working knowledge of the Nigerian
economy in general and the Financial markets in particular
·
Strong team player with results oriented mindset
·
Excellent oral, written and inter-personal
communications skills.
·
Outstanding research and analytical skills with
the ability to think strategically and effectively engage with C-Level
executives and regulators
